Chitra Kantha unfolds on a natural base, brought to life through detailed kantha work featuring fish motifs, interwoven with patterns in dark brown, white, red, and orange.


Crafted in tussar silk, it carries a textured richness with an organic, fluid drape. The all-over embroidery builds a layered visual narrative, where each section holds its own rhythm yet flows seamlessly across the surface. Rooted in West Bengal, it reflects a tradition of storytelling through hand embroidery, shaped by patience and precision.


Chitra Kantha is for those who are drawn to narrative textiles, where craft, motif, and composition come together with quiet intensity.


Fabric: Tussar Silk

Color: Natural with Dark Brown, White, Red and Orange

Motif: Fish Design with All-Over Kantha Work

Craft:  Kantha Hand Embroidery
